Thick and chewy chocolate chip cookies
I got tired of the store bought dough not turning out like I expected, so I experimented until I found what I believe is the perfect chocolate chip cookie! Quick, easy, and delicious!

Steps
- 1
Preheat oven to 350°F. Using a mixer or spoon, mix together thoroughly but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ar.
- 2
Once combined, thoroughly mix in eggs and vanilla.
- 3
Add flour, baking soda, and salt. Mix completely.
- 4
Fold in semi sweet chocolate chips.
- 5
Drop mounds the size of 1/4 cup (don't pack mixture when measuring) onto ungreased cookie sheet. Bake for 9 -11 mins. Cool 2-3 mins before removing from cookie sheet. These are great warm or room temp. Enjoy!
